6 USC § 460 - Prohibition of the Terrorism Information and Prevention System

Any and all activities of the Federal Government to implement the proposed component program of the Citizen Corps known as Operation TIPS (Terrorism Information and Prevention System) are hereby prohibited.

Source

(Pub. L. 107–296, title VIII, § 880,Nov. 25, 2002, 116 Stat. 2245.)
